This week and next week NZ Poetry Box celebrates Margaret
Mahy and looks at the way poems can sound.
I have been a fan of Margaret's
writing since I got my first copy of The Lion in the Meadows in the
1970s. Of all the children's authors in the world she was the one that showed
me how words can make extraordinary music in your ear as well as taking you on
extraordinary adventures.
